Odessa FL Luxury Apartments For Rent
57 rentals available
- SO-16804 Parsonage Lake Ln, 16804 Parsonage Lake Ln #1, Odessa, FL 33556$4,000/mo
- 3 bds
- 2 ba
- 3,000 sqft
Loading...
Loading...
to get email alerts when listings hit the market.
Loading...
Loading...